UT Set To Host St. Leo On Senior Night
TAMPA, Fla. - The University of Tampa (3-9-2, 3-3-1 SSC) men's soccer team takes the field at Pepin Stadium for a Wednesday evening match at 7 p.m., against the St. Leo University Lions (8-5, 3-4). This match will be Tampa's senior night as the group of six seniors has the opportunity to lead the team to the postseason despite an 0-6-2 start.
"To do what this team has done is incredible after such an unlucky start to the year," says head coach Adrian Bush. "Spending a month without a home match and going 0-6-2 with five overtime games in that stretch is very tough. Most athletes would of checked out after a start like we had but this team has great character. These players & our staff have worked so hard and maintained our focus to win a SSC championship - now we have climbed our way back to be in a situation to make the SSC conference tournament with a result tonight at home. I do feel if we get into the tournament we can run the table and get an NCAA bid."
Tampa is 29-6 all-time against St. Leo, beating them on the road 2-1 last season.The Spartans have won four of six against the Lions dating back to 2005.
Senior midfielder Ryan Griffin leads the team in goals with 11, whil junior midfielder Dominic Cutrofello is second on the team with five.
Griffin was named Sunshine State Conference Men's Soccer Offensive Player of the Week for the period ending October 23.He tallied four goals and an assist for the Spartans.
Griffin will be joined by classmates Karl Swan, Matt Karn, Greg Sasser, David Gulec and Donahue Malvo as the Spartans playing their final regular season game at Pepin Stadium. Four of the seniors are four year letterwinners in Griffin, Karn, Sasser and Swan. The group will be honored before the match.
"I hope the student body comes out and supports this team tonight as we have a group of seniors that have put in an amazing four years as Spartans," comments Bush. "Tonight is a night we recognize the seniors as they will be playing their final regular season home game as Spartans. Collectively this group of seniors have a 3.5 GPA, have been to 3 straight NCAA tournaments, 1 NCAA Final Four, 1 NCAA Quarterfinal, won 2 South Region Championships, won 2 SSC championships and played in 3 consecutive SSC conference tournament championship games."
Tampa is coming off a 2-1 win over Nova Southeastern on Saturday night. UT goalie David Niepel came away with six saves in the game.
UT has been outscored 31-22 so far this season. The Spartans have plenty of experience in close games, with seven of its nine losses coming by just one goal. UT has also played in a record six overtime contests this season, with an 0-4-2 tally in games that require extra time.
St. Leo started the season off 5-1, but dropped four of its last seven games. Junior midfielder Joel Purkiss leads all Lions in scoring with seven goals. Sophomore's Aaron Gendreau and Edgar Herrera are second on the team with five goals a piece.
The Lions have been outscored 15-6 in its last six games.
